软件测试分析报告

发布 2019-05-28 01:33:00 阅读 1234

八、测试分析报告。

1.引言 2

1.1编写目的 2

1.2项目背景 2

1.3定义 2

1.4参考资料 3

2.测试计划执**况 4

2.1测试项目 4

2.2测试机构和人员 11

2.3测试结果【按顺序给出每一测试项目的: 11

3.软件需求测试结论 13

4.评价 16

4.1软件能力 16

4.2缺陷和限制 17

4.3建议 18

4.4测试结论 19

为了发现和报告网上购物系统的错误和缺陷。通过测试,确保本系统的功能、互操作性等符合软件的设计要求,满足用户的使用要求。通过分析错误产生的原因和错误的分布特征,可以帮助项目管理者发现当前所采用的软件过程的缺陷,以便对系统进行进行升级时进行改进。

项目名称: 网上购物系统。

本项目简介: 本系统由软件工程课程小组提出、开发。主要用户是网上销售的**公司,和进行购买商品的用户。

提供给商家和用户一个交互的平台。本系统通过在网上发布之后,只要输入公司的**就可以进入该**进行浏览商品,购买商品等。

本系统特点:针对商家与用户的远距离交互问题,提出此项目,基于b/s架构的网上购物系统,提供网上销售,网上管理的销售系统,以最大限度的满足用户和公司的要求 。

测试用例:测试用例(test case)是为某个特殊目标而编制的一组测试输入、执行条件以及预期结果,以便测试某个程序路径或核实是否满足某个特定需求。

b/s:b/s(browser/server)结构即浏览器和服务器结构。它是随着internet技术的兴起,对c/s结构的一种变化或者改进的结构。

在这种结构下,用户工作界面是通过www浏览器来实现,极少部分事务逻辑在前端(browser)实现,但是主要事务逻辑在服务器端(server)实现,形成所谓三层3-tier结构。这样就大大简化了客户端电脑载荷,减轻了系统维护与升级的成本和工作量,降低了用户的总体成本(tco)。

visual studio 2008 :微软提供的进行系统开发的平台。

sql server 2005 : 数据库。

sql注入:随着b/s模式应用开发的发展,使用这种模式编写应用程序的程序员也越来越多。但是由于这个行业的入门门槛不高,程序员的水平及经验也参差不齐,相当大一部分程序员在编写**的时候,没有对用户输入数据的合法性进行判断,使应用程序存在安全隐患。

用户可以提交一段数据库查询**,根据程序返回的结果,获得某些他想得知的数据,这就是所谓的sql injection,即sql注入。

会话:有“面向连接”和/或“保持状态”这样两个含义,“面向连接”指的是在通信双方在通信之前要先建立一个通信的渠道,比如打**,直到对方接了**通信才能开始,与此相对的是写信,在你把信发出去的时候你并不能确认对方的地址是否正确,通信渠道不一定能建立,但对发信人来说,通信已经开始了。“保持状态”则是指通信的一方能够把一系列的消息关联起来,使得消息之间可以互相依赖。

软件质量保证》 daniel galin 机械工业出版社。

.net软件测试自动化之道》 james 电子工业出版社。

软件工程》 张海藩人民邮电出版社。

网上购物系统需求规格说明书。

网上购物系统概要设计说明书。

用户登录的测试。

用户注册的测试。

用户修改信息的测试。

软件测试分析报告

北方民族大学。课程设计报告。系 部 中心 计算机科学与工程学院。姓名 学号 20091720 专业 班级学习。课程名称软件测试技术。设计题目名称 学校实验室设备管理系统测试分析报告 起止时间 2012年3月1日 2012年5月25日。成绩。指导教师签名 北方民族大学教务处制。目录。1.引言 1 1....

中国软件行业分析报告季度

2011年,虽然我国宏观经济增速趋缓,但在国家4 号文等产业扶持政策的推动。下,我国软件产业步入新的快速发展阶段,总体上我国软件行业收入保持快速增长势头,月平均增速达30 2011 年,我国软件产业共实现软件业务收入1.85 万亿元,同比增长32.4 增速虽然较上年下降了8.6 个百分点,但仍超过 ...

软件测试课程设计报告

课程设计。二 一六年五月二十四日。本图书管理系统是一款功能非常强大的图书管理软件,本系统在继承了以往系统版本优点的基础上做了进一步优化 在功能上,本系统不仅包含图书管理的常用功能 如书籍管理 期刊管理 物品管理 读者管理 借 还 预借 续借和统计分析等等功能 而且还增加了条码的生成和打印功能 不仅为...